LOG LINE
A group of clients of a sex shop is taken hostage by an improvised criminal. Overwhelmed by the reaction of the law and news enforcement, he decides to set them free but now, worried for their reputation, the clients decide to take him hostage and find a way to "Escape from the ‘Lucky Bunny’".
SYNOPSIS
There is one day in everybody’s life, when everything seems to go wrong. Today is that day for Wally Turnpike, a "life-is-walking-on-eggs" data analyst, chased by the authorities for a crime he didn’t committed.
Unaware of the reasons for which he is pursued and late for his daughter's birthday Wally soon finds himself at the end of the rope with only one way out: to hold hostage the clientele of a store.
As everything else today, Wally underestimate the importance of one little detail: the store is called "Lucky Bunny" and it’s a sex shop.
Overwhelmed by the reaction of the law and news enforcement, he decides to give himself in, only to be tackled down by the clients of the shop afraid of what could happens to their reputation.
Now they are all in the same boat, now they all need to find a way to "Escape from the Lucky Bunny".
In this sexy and quirky comedy about authenticity and hypocrisy only the ones that are going to take off their masks (and not only spiritually) will get to the end of the night able to admire a bright new day, able to live a bright new life.
